This hike is a guided wilderness bushwhack through some of Allegany’s mostly unknown and seldom visited old growth forests, a couple of which are among the largest remaining intact ancient forests in the Northeast. We’ll amble through enchanting landscapes where you’ll see some of the largest and tallest trees in the region, picturesque mossy-bouldered creeks featuring many small waterfalls, intriguing root formations and much more. These areas are unique and wondrous, a world left to it’s own devices, largely unaltered by man.

Self assessment

This is a bushwhack with mostly no roads or trails. It’s mostly moderate (we’ll take our time) but at times a bit strenuous with plenty of climbing over obstacles (roots, rocks and tree trunks), uneven terrain and elevation ups and downs. And note that is this is a full day adventure requiring a certain degree of stamina. Please be confident you can handle this before you sign up!
